Usability testing and satisfaction of “The Patient Access”: A mobile health application for patients with venous thromboembolic disease. A pilot study
Venous thromboembolic disease (VTE) is a challenging issue in medicine and for public health [1]. VTE is the third most common cardiovascular disease after ischemic heart disease and ischemic stroke. Approximately half of the patients with symptomatic, untreated venous thrombosis develop pulmonary embolism, and 10% of cases end in sudden death. Death in untreated patients is about 30%. However, after initiating treatment, it decreases to 3–8% [2].
